Criteria for Comparing Soil Amendment Products

When comparing different soil amendment products, consider the following criteria:

  1. Composition: Examine the ingredients and the types of organic matter used in the products. High-quality soil amendments should contain a variety of organic materials, such as compost, peat moss, and aged bark.
  2. Nutrient Content: The nutrient content of soil amendments is vital for plant growth. Look for products with a well-balanced nutrient profile, including macro and micronutrients, to support plant health.
  3. pH Level: The pH level of the soil amendment plays a critical role in nutrient availability to plants. Consider the pH level of your soil and choose a product with a compatible pH to ensure optimal nutrient uptake.
  4. Texture: The texture of a soil amendment affects its ability to improve soil structure, water retention, and aeration. Look for products with a consistent, homogeneous texture to ensure even distribution throughout the soil.
  5. Ease of Application: Some soil amendments require specialized equipment or complex procedures for application. Consider the ease of application when selecting a product, especially if you have limited resources or manpower.
  6. Environmental Impact: Choose soil amendments that are eco-friendly and promote sustainable practices, such as those made from recycled materials or derived from renewable sources.
  7. Cost-Effectiveness: Consider the cost per square foot or acre of the soil amendment product. High-quality products may have a higher initial cost but may provide greater long-term benefits, making them more cost-effective over time.
  8. Local Availability: Evaluate the accessibility of the soil amendment products in your area. Products that are readily available locally can reduce shipping costs and ensure timely delivery.
  9. Product Reputation and Manufacturer Support: Research the reputation of the soil amendment products and their manufacturers. A trustworthy manufacturer should provide detailed information on the product’s composition, benefits, and application guidelines. Also, consider the level of customer support and after-sales service offered by the manufacturer.
  10. Regulatory Compliance: Ensure that the soil amendment product complies with local and federal regulations governing soil and environmental management.

Methods for Evaluating Soil Amendment Products

To effectively evaluate soil amendment products, follow these steps:

  1. Define Your Soil Amendment Goals: Identify your specific objectives for using soil amendments, such as improving soil structure, enhancing nutrient content, or increasing water retention capacity.
  2. Collect Product Information: Gather information on various soil amendment products, including product specifications, manufacturer details, and customer reviews.
  3. Create a Comparison Chart: Develop a chart or spreadsheet to compare different products based on the criteria outlined above. This will help you visualize the pros and cons of each product and make an informed decision.
  4. Request Samples: If possible, request product samples from manufacturers or distributors. Test the samples in a small area to assess their performance and suitability for your specific needs.
  5. Consult with Experts: Seek advice from soil experts, agronomists, or experienced users of soil amendment products. They can provide valuable insights into the effectiveness of different products and recommend suitable options for your specific needs.
  6. Monitor and Evaluate Results: After selecting and applying a soil amendment product, monitor its performance closely. Evaluate the results based on your initial goals and make adjustments as necessary. This may include trying different application rates, combining products, or switching to another product altogether.
  7. Maintain Records: Keep detailed records of the soil amendment products you use, their application rates, and the resulting impact on soil health and plant growth. These records will help you refine your soil management strategy and make better decisions in the future.
  8. Share Feedback: Share your experiences and feedback with the product manufacturer, distributor, or sales representative. Your input can help improve product offerings and support other customers in making informed decisions.
